Web23. Habitat: Aonyx cinerea occurs in small streams, irrigation ditches and rice fields, in both upland and coastal areas. They feed mainly on small crabs, molluscs and small fish, such as gouramis and catfish. In captivity, these otters are given a wide range of foods, which are chosen based on their carnivorous wild diet. These include small fish, crabs, mussels, live crayfish, live goldfish, clams, and even chicks, as seen in figure 13. WebDiet / Feeding. The Asian small-clawed otter is a carnivore feeding on mollusks, fish, frogs, crabs and other crustaceans.
